>>> The 450/550 spring recommendation is just about perfect.   The single
>>> best
>>> improvement you can make, dollar for dollar, is fitting a 7/8 inch rear
>>> sway
>>> bar.   Spherebar-type mounts on the A-arms are a very nice touch too, 
>>> but
>>> the new, larger bar is the main improvement.   I am skeptical about 
>>> going
>>> with even stiffer 1-inch bars front and rear unless the chassis is made
>>> more
>>> rigid with a quality stiffening kit.
